We are a community of 22-32 year old young adults seeking to empower and encourage each other to grow in our shared Catholic faith through intentional community, peer lead faith formation, and casual fellowship.
We meet every other Wednesday evening at 7:15 p.m. in the social hall (door 7 from the parking lot) and also host monthly men's and women's nights.
We gather every other Wednesday evening from 7:15 - 8:45 p.m. as a large group to dive into discussions about the Catholic faith. During this time, we present a topic to the whole group before breaking off into small groups to build relationships and discuss our own experiences.
Some examples of past sessions include a series on the Saints, walking through the Sacraments, digging into scripture, and sharing ways we can live out our faith in the secular world.
This fall, we will spend time discussing how we can be fully alive in the glory of God by living out our Catholic faith as graduate students and young adults.
We host monthly men's and women's nights to dive deeper into topics that specifically pertain to Catholic men and women.
Join us every Sunday on the second level of the Newman Center to discuss the Sunday readings from 9:15 - 10:15 a.m.
